Output 3aab262a124163db295e1d59cbdee2c098e217d77f05e23c0c5cb5a1260bb093:2

value
1028928
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3faf798b04b640fd441fa2758dd0f9fb438040c5 OP_EQUAL
address
37Vkhq7ZqWosj9pj2AXrdBno7ajb4n3CmL
transaction
3aab262a124163db295e1d59cbdee2c098e217d77f05e23c0c5cb5a1260bb093
spent
true